Transaction ec8026642ad655908e0a30565239f07b6ef4c740770d2cc6c245497e4bfd8c0e
1 Input
1 Output
-
ec8026642ad655908e0a30565239f07b6ef4c740770d2cc6c245497e4bfd8c0e:0
- value
- 861482
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f6030a1056866d71c57558a9191d5f443631fc8
- address
- bc1q8asrpgg9dpndw8zh2k9fryw473pkx87g87awn9